Studies of Quaternary deposits in Poland accelerated during the last 70 years when extensive geological mapping programme was initiated. The older Fennoscandian glaciations were generally more extensive, reaching the Carpathians and the Sudetes in the south, whereas the younger ones were less widespread. Deposits of older glaciations are scarce in southern Poland and due to long-lasting fluvial erosionErosionfluvial, denudation and loessLoess accumulation, they are only slightly reflected in the present-day landscape. The modern river pattern in Poland inherits large latitudinal reaches of ice-marginal spillwaysSpillway (ice-marginal valley, pradolina) that were the main run-off trains of meltwatersMeltwater during the glaciations. Repeated climate changes resulted in rebuilding of the landscape and transformation of sedimentary environments. In cold periods, clastic sediments, released by melting of ice sheetsIce sheet, were deposited in different environments, whereas the occurrence of permafrostPermafrost controlled the periglacialPeriglacial processes. During climate ameliorations, fluvialFluvial accumulation and soil formation processes occurred. Human-induced transformations of the landscape, vegetation and habitats in Poland were initiated in the Middle Holocene.
